Consumer Description

The contact owns a 2020 Chevrolet Silverado 1500. The contact stated that while driving at approximately 70 MPH, the “ESC Unavailable”, 'ABS Failure', and “Do Not drive over 62 MPH”, “Please Drive with Care” messages were displayed. The contact stated that when the brake pedal was depressed, the brake pedal remained on the floorboard. The contact stated that the braking distance was extended. The vehicle was taken to a dealer, but the failure was not duplicated. The manufacturer was notified of the failure. The failure mileage was 67,699.
